ThreadMine is a Java thread dump analyzer with AI โ€” detects deadlocks, CPU spikes, pool exhaustion and virtual thread pinning. Free online, no signup.

Paperless-NG features and specs

  • Enhanced Organization
    Paperless-NG allows users to easily organize and categorize their documents, making it easier to access and manage information efficiently.
  • Searchability
    The application provides strong search capabilities, enabling users to find documents quickly using keywords and metadata.
  • Open Source
    As an open-source project, Paperless-NG offers transparency and flexibility for customization, allowing users to modify the software according to their needs.
  • Cost-Effective
    Being open-source, users can use and deploy it without licensing fees, reducing the cost compared to proprietary solutions.
  • Extensive Support for Document Types
    The software supports various document formats, allowing users to store and manage diverse types of documents together.

Possible disadvantages of Paperless-NG

  • Complex Initial Setup
    Setting up Paperless-NG can be complex, requiring technical knowledge, which might be challenging for non-technical users.
  • Limited Official Support
    Being an open-source project, official support is limited to community forums and contributions, which might not be sufficient for users seeking dedicated support.
  • Maintenance Responsibility
    Users are responsible for maintaining and updating the system, which requires time and effort, especially for those without technical expertise.
  • Potential for Bugs
    As with many open-source projects, there might be unfixed bugs or glitches that require users to troubleshoot on their own or wait for community resolutions.
  • Limited Scaling Features
    Paperless-NG might not be suitable for very large enterprises with complex document management needs, as it may lack advanced features found in robust enterprise solutions.

  • ๐Ÿ”Underrated Open Source Projects You Should Know About ๐Ÿง 
    Paperless-ngx is the successor to the original Paperless & Paperless-ng projects, both of which are now in public archive. The original projects are not dead, but rather, continued through the open source community! - Source: dev.to / over 2 years ago
